Best Answer

The word 'Main Street' is a proper noun as the name of a specific street.

The term 'main street' is a common noun as a word for any principle street of a small town. The noun 'main street' is also used informally as a term for people or things that are average or unremarkable.

Yes, the term 'main street' is a noun, a word for a thing.

The noun 'main street' is a concrete noun as a word for the street of a town or village where the majority of businesses are located, a word for a thing

The noun 'main street' is an abstract noun as a word for something typical of small-town life; a word for a concept.

The noun 'main street' (lower case) is a common noun as a general word for the principle street of a small town or city.

The noun 'Main Street' (capitalized) is a proper noun as the name of a specific street in many cities and towns.
